Anonymous Coward User ID: 74376911 Mexico 03/10/2017 01:53 AM Report Abusive Post Report Copyright Violation | put a decal of the virgen de guadalupe on your windshield. watch out for the topes, paches profundos, dogs, livestock, burros, children in the road. beware of traps set by cops at intersections in the larger towns where they'll have some dupe bump into you and claim you ran into him. watch out for some slamming on their brakes right in front of you and then robbing you blind when you get out of car. check that all gas pumps are set at zero before pumping. watch out for the places along the road where there are absolutely zero shoulders and an immediate twenty foot drop-off. drink only bottled water. don't dress like a typical doofus gringo tourist. drive cautiously and curteously, . .and pray for assistance from the angels and you just might get back home ok with some fond memories. |
